Economic Growth Supports Real Estate Demand

A strong economy often plays a major role in real estate performance. Phoenix has experienced growth across multiple industries, creating employment opportunities that support housing demand throughout the area.

Industries Contributing to Growth

  • Technology
  • Healthcare
  • Manufacturing
  • Financial services
  • Logistics and distribution
As employers continue expanding their presence in the region, demand for both owner-occupied housing and investment properties often follows.

Rental Demand Remains an Important Consideration

Many investors evaluate markets based not only on appreciation potential but also on rental demand. A growing population and expanding employment base can contribute to a larger pool of potential tenants.

Factors That Can Influence Rental Demand

  • Job growth
  • Population increases
  • Household formation
  • Housing affordability trends
  • Relocation activity
Investors considering income-producing properties often monitor these factors when evaluating opportunities in the Phoenix market.
